Overcoming the Illusion of Helplessness
Sometimes, the feeling that “there’s no solution” stems from information overload, anxiety, or limited perspective. Our brains are wired to recognize patterns, and when faced with complexity, we may default to the simplest—yet flawed—answer. However, effective problem-solving requires stepping back, reframing the issue, and seeking fresh insights.

- Define the Problem Clearly: Write down exactly what you’re facing. Clarity often reveals hidden levers for change.
- Explore Multiple Perspectives: Talk to others, research different fields, and challenge your assumptions.
- Break It Down: Divide the problem into smaller, manageable parts.
- Embrace Iteration: Solutions often evolve through trial, feedback, and adaptation.
- Stay Resilient: Progress rarely follows a straight path.
